Output cd616433e793d4e7432c7abc0ff63054903e5987d9ba80fa0ee2794cec4e426d:0

value
1000830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35df1dfc8659fd64b6b8bc75f761d2a09e480568 OP_EQUAL
address
36bs2AJ1Z56kdCFdGSrefqqBfMgZEFkz5x
transaction
cd616433e793d4e7432c7abc0ff63054903e5987d9ba80fa0ee2794cec4e426d
confirmations
349577
spent
true